P.T.A.

The Raumati South School P.T.A. are an active group. They regularly hold morning teas in the staffroom to welcome new parents to the school. 

Fundraising is  part of what the P.T.A. does and they have bought many assets for the classrooms over the years. In the last 12 months they have funded listening posts for each classroom, new video cameras and a large number of digital cameras. Their latest purchase was the 'Rainbow Reading' programme to help support the literacy programme in the school.

The swimming pool area has also received funding from the P.T.A. The changing rooms have been upgraded and a new shed to store the swimming equipment has been erected in the pool area.

The staff are extremely grateful for the contributions the P.T.A. makes.

The P.T.A. also organises social activities to encourage the school community to join together. At the end of Term 1 a 'Family Fun Picnic Evening' was held. There was a sausage sizzle as well as coffee and cake available. Good 'old fashioned' games were part of the evening. The School Kapa Haka group entertained the large number of families that attended.
